Cool under fire, captain leads by example

By Xie Chuanjiao in Qingdao, Shandong | China Daily | Updated: 2015-09-03 08:05

Ship's commander proves importance of paying attention to the little details

It was 6 am one day in July, and Gao Ke, captain of the missile frigate Linyi, rose from his bunk and began his routine daily inspection. A rusted screw was spotted behind a gangway door and he ordered it to be replaced immediately.

"Attention to detail is the most basic requirement for a navy soldier," the 39-year-old said.
